The Adjustment Speed of Employment at Foreign-Owned Firms

Yukako Murakami and Kyoji Fukao

Hi-Stat Discussion Paper Series from Institute of Economic Research, Hitotsubashi University

Abstract: Is employment practice at foreign-owned firms different from that of Japan, the life-time employment system? Using firm level data of the Japanese manufacturing sector, this paper showed that the adjustment speed of employment at foreign-owned firms was slightly higher than at domestically-owned firms. This finding suggests that firm-specific skills are less important in foreign-owned firms than in Japanese firms.
